Output 24e2029d1ee9a631ed818c50b95bb02f3e843d0d1a68918b8eaa38ee7e0ab243:3

value
696006
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8407ea0527e2a0c6b57959952448620582bdf16c61b2a81da28cd6cebc2d1364
address
tb1pssr75pf8u2svddtetx2jgjrzqkptmutvvxe2s8dz3ntva0pdzdjqxmeupl
transaction
24e2029d1ee9a631ed818c50b95bb02f3e843d0d1a68918b8eaa38ee7e0ab243
confirmations
14308
spent
true